Common Types of Auto Glass Harm

Auto glass can sustain different kinds of damage, each with unique features and consequences. The most common type is a nick, which often happens from debris on the road hitting the glass surface. Chips can vary in size and depth, and if neglected, they may develop into cracks. These cracks are another common issue, typically spreading from the original point of impact. These can be classified as small, long, or star-shaped, based on their formation and length.

Another type of injury is a bullseye, marked by a circular impact zone with a central pit. It is important to manage all forms of auto glass damage quickly, as environmental factors like thermal shifts can exacerbate the issues. Moreover, damaged auto glass can compromise automobile safety by impacting sight and structural integrity. Understanding these common forms of damage is essential for timely and effective repairs.

Protecting Your Vehicle's Glass for Maximum Durability

Keeping vehicle glass is essential for guaranteeing lifespan and ideal performance. Routine examination for chips, cracks, and scratches is necessary, as these can impair clarity and structural soundness. It is suggested to maintain the glass on a regular basis with appropriate products, avoiding abrasive materials that may cause deterioration.

Moreover, parking in shaded areas or deploying sunshades can reduce excessive heat and UV exposure, which may lead to deterioration over time. Drivers should also verify that windshield wipers are operating properly, as worn blades can scar the glass surface.

Furthermore, handling any issues efficiently is paramount; even minor damage can escalate if unattended. Professional auto glass services can provide expert repairs when necessary, confirming that the glass remains in excellent condition. By implementing these care methods, vehicle owners can maximize the lifespan of their glass, improving both safety and aesthetics.
